The Monumental Classical Standing Angel Bronze Sculpture stands 300cm tall, commanding presence through every detail: large feathered wings spread wide, flowing robes caught in stillness, and a raised hand releasing a peace dove into open air. This is figurative bronze at its most resolved, carrying the weight and serenity of classical sacred sculpture.
Cast using the traditional lost-wax method, this monumental angel bronze statue achieves a surface fidelity that no mechanical process can replicate. Each feather in the wings, each fold of the robes, each articulation of the fingers is drawn directly from the original hand-modelled form. The warm brown patina deepens in shadow and lifts to golden highlights across the raised surfaces, giving the piece a luminous quality in both natural and artificial light. As a large handcrafted bronze sculpture, it carries the controlled tonal variation that only hand-applied finishing can deliver.
At 300cm and 800kg, this piece demands a considered setting. Outdoors, it reads powerfully against open sky, in a formal garden axis, a memorial garden, a place of worship, or at the entrance to a significant building. Indoors, a double-height atrium, a cathedral nave, a grand civic lobby, or a private hall with ceiling clearance of at least 350cm will suit it. The warm bronze and gold palette pairs naturally with stone, pale marble, dark granite, and mature hardwood.
The patina can be adjusted on commission: dark brown, verde green, black, or a more polished warm gold finish are all achievable at this scale. The figure can also be scaled to a different height if your site requires a specific proportion.
